Take the next step in your career and apply now!</p> <p>Bachelor's degree in safety, business-related studies or equivalent related work experience. (Typically six years of related, progressive work experience would be needed for candidates applying for this position who do not possess a bachelor's degree.)</p> <p>Six years work experience in electric and gas operations and/or safety compliance.</p> <p>Leadership skills to provide instruction, orientation, guidance and direction.</p> <p>Communication skills to transmit information accurately and understandably in written and verbal format and communicate effectively in group settings.</p> <p>Short-term project management planning skills to plan work flow, coordinate projects and resolve conflicting demands.</p> <p>Administrative skills to follow company standards and policies.</p> <p>Effective analytical, problem-solving and decision-making skills. Interpretation skills to determine compliance with new and existing safety regulations.</p> <p>Certificate in safety is desired.</p> <p>Ability to prioritize and handle multiple tasks and projects concurrently.</p> <p>Project management skills; ability to prioritize and handle multiple tasks and projects concurrently. .</p> <p>Maintains knowledge of company and government safety requirements and regulations and equipment specifications by attending operations and safety committee meetings, studying procedural and equipment materials, and attending internal and external training programs.</p> <p>Lead monthly safety meetings covering compliances topic, HPI, occupational safety topics, recent events, provide safety awards, assist local management with other meeting items depending on location. Verify meeting minutes and submit rosters.</p> <p>Complete weekly job site observations with all crew in all type of areas and job tasks. Job site observations include a combination of these activities; stop any hazardous work or condition that they witness, review and sign tailboard, watch the crew work for a period of time, complete an inspection of vehicles to look for obvious issues, review set up, PPE, traffic control and safety procedures including MAD and other potential hazards. Even if not a SME in electrical hazards, complete these with all crafts.</p> <p>Offer safety advice, policy guidance. Evaluates incident trends and makes recommendations for safety improvement tasks in the local safety improvement plan (SIP).</p> <p>Leads teams assigned specific prevention tasks in the local SIP and develops specific action plans to ensure assignments are planned and executed on time.</p> <p>Provides full support of severe storm and plant outages when required.</p> <p>Works with external safety vendors to develop and maintain operational programs related to equipment use, behavior-based safety, personal protective equipment and other safety initiatives. Ensures changes in regulations and company policies are incorporated in training programs and procedures.</p> <p>Delivers training in classroom, one-on-one setting, via internet, written or other communication methods.</p> <p>Travels from location to location within MEC service territory and occasionally to other companies for storm, emergency or other as assigned to perform safety training.</p> <p>Ensures administrative requirements are met for the completion of evaluation and training records and data is entered into the company data retention system or retained by file according to regulation and policy.</p> <p>Demonstration of knowledge and understanding of human performance improvement techniques.</p>
